The workflow
name: Test
on: workflow_call
jobs:
test:
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
env:
YARR_POSTGRES_TEST_IMAGE: postgres:17-alpine
steps:
- name: Checkout code
uses: actions/checkout@v6
- name: Set up Go
uses: actions/setup-go@v6
with:
go-version-file: 'go.mod'
- name: Setup Node
uses: actions/setup-node@v6
- name: Install dependencies
run: npm ci
- name: Run tests
run: make test
